Statutory Documents - IMO Publications and Documents - Resolutions - Marine Environment Protection Committee - Resolution MEPC.288(71) - 2017 Guidelines for Ballast Water Exchange (G6) - (Adopted on 7 July 2017) - The Marine Environment Protection Committee,

The Marine Environment Protection Committee,

RECALLING Article 38(a) of the Convention on the International Maritime Organization concerning the functions of the Marine Environment Protection Committee conferred upon it by international conventions for the prevention and control of marine pollution from ships,

RECALLING ALSO that the International Conference on Ballast Water Management for Ships held in February 2004 adopted the International Convention for the Control and Management of Ships' Ballast Water and Sediments, 2004 (the Convention) together with four Conference resolutions,

NOTING that regulation A-2 of the Convention requires that discharge of ballast water shall only be conducted through ballast water management in accordance with the provisions of the Annex to the Convention,

NOTING ALSO that regulation B-4 of the Annex to the Convention addresses the conditions under which ballast water exchange should be conducted, taking into account Guidelines developed by the Organization,

NOTING FURTHER resolution MEPC.124(53) by which the Committee adopted the Guidelines for ballast water exchange (G6) and resolved to keep them under review,

HAVING AGREED, at its seventieth session, to revise the Guidelines (G6) to incorporate the ballast water reporting form set out in appendix 1 of the Guidelines for the control and management of ships' ballast water to minimize the transfer of harmful aquatic organisms and pathogens (resolution A.868(20)),

HAVING CONSIDERED, at its seventy-first session, draft revised Guidelines for ballast water exchange (G6),

  • 1 ADOPTS the 2017 Guidelines for ballast water exchange (G6) (the 2017 Guidelines (G6)), as set out in the annex to this resolution;

  • 2 INVITES Governments to apply the 2017 Guidelines (G6) as soon as possible, or when the Convention becomes applicable to them;

  • 3 AGREES to keep the 2017 Guidelines (G6) under review in light of experience gained with their application;

  • 4 REVOKES the Guidelines adopted by resolution MEPC.124(53).
